Abstract

A computer-based method and system of distributing biological sample data acquired as a digital image of a subject biological sample. The acquired digital image and image capture data are processed according to at least one user. This results in processed image data and capture metadata. The processed image data represents biological sample data of the subject biological sample. A package processing combines the processed image data and capture metadata into a working Package. The method and system enables simultaneous electronic access to the working Package by multiple users, across multiple sectors, in addition to the one user.

         20 . A system, comprising:
 an originating node; and   a consuming node,   wherein:
 the originating node transmits a link to the consuming node, 
 the consuming node effects one of: transmits an acceptance of the link; transmits a rejection of the link; and transmits nothing, 
 wherein if the consuming node effects transmission of the acceptance of the link, then the originating node allows access by the consuming node to additional data via the link, 
 wherein if the consuming node effects transmission of the rejection of the link, then the originating node ends any access to data via the link, 
 wherein if the consuming node does not transmit a response to the originating node, then the originating node ends any access to data via the link after a predetermined time.
